  • Vista AI

    Participated · Series B · Jan 2026

    Vista AI provides an AI-driven cardiac MRI automation platform that allows technologists of any experience level to consistently acquire high-quality scans. Its software, already FDA-cleared and commercially deployed, has enabled hospitals such as Brigham and Women’s to open 50 % more scan slots and eliminate a 28-day backlog, while cutting scan times by more than 50 % at Radiology Regional. Headquartered in Palo Alto, the company plans to extend its technology to brain, prostate, and spine imaging, pending additional FDA clearances, and to offer remote scanning services so facilities without in-house experts can perform advanced MRI exams. These expansions aim to create the first comprehensive, fully automated MRI platform and to mitigate the industry’s acute technologist shortage. Vista AI is backed by leading venture funds and prominent U.S. health systems. Following its latest raise, the firm intends to accelerate product development, broaden clinical adoption, and deepen its presence across health networks. The company’s momentum underscores strong demand for solutions that standardize imaging quality while expanding patient access.

  • Segmed

    Participated · Series A · Sep 2024

    Segmed provides real-world medical imaging data to life-sciences, health care and technology firms via a proprietary platform that acquires, de-identifies, standardizes, and delivers imaging studies. The company supports biopharmaceutical R&D, AI/ML development and real-world imaging data (RWiD) use cases. Segmed partners with health-care locations and imaging clinics across five continents to source the studies researchers and developers need. Led by CEO Martin Willemink, the company intends to use the Series A proceeds to further expand its medical imaging solutions for AI development and real-world evidence. Financially, Segmed raised $10.4M in a Series A and previously received financing from Flashpoint Growth Debt Fund in 2023. The company is headquartered in Palo Alto, California.   • Elucid

    Participated · Series B · Jun 2022

    Elucid's core product, PlaqueIQ, is an AI-powered computed tomography angiography (CTA) analysis software that objectively quantifies and characterizes arterial plaque and is FDA-cleared. The software simulates histology and is validated against tens of thousands of tissue annotations by pathologists. Elucid is pursuing an additional indication for non-invasive fractional flow reserve measurement (FFRCT) uniquely derived from its PlaqueIQ technology. The plaque analysis software is commercially available in the U.S., UK, EU, and South Korea. The company has been ramping commercial efforts, expanding clinical research and development, and has significantly bolstered its leadership team. Financially, Elucid announced an $80 million Series C and has raised $121 million in total funding since inception. Elucid builds interpretable, validated AI software that non-invasively quantifies atherosclerotic plaque characteristics compared to histopathology, including lipid rich necrotic core. Its machine-learning algorithms characterize tissue types in the artery wall and power applications that derive FFRct, estimate risk of heart attack/stroke, and produce expression-prediction outputs to inform therapeutic selection. The platform enables physicians to diagnose causes of chest pain and detect early-stage heart disease not visible with alternative methods. The software is FDA-cleared and CE-marked and is commercially available in the U.S., Europe, and South Korea.
